Virginia's humid subtropical climate brings active wildlife in all seasons. Spring and summer see more young animals. Fall and winter can drive them to seek shelter indoors. Many homes in Virginia have attics, crawl spaces, or garages where animals can get in. Older homes and those near wooded areas are especially prone to wildlife issues.
